De vraag naar Python ontwikkelaars blijft groeien in 2025. Of je nu net begint met programmeren of je carrière wilt verbeteren, deze praktische tips helpen je succesvol te worden in de Python wereld. Van portfolio opbouw tot netwerken, we behandelen alles wat je nodig hebt om je carrière naar het volgende niveau te tillen.

De Python Job Market in 2025

Python blijft een van de meest gevraagde programmeertalen. Hier zijn enkele key trends:

  • AI en Machine Learning: Explosive groei in AI-gerelateerde posities
  • Data Science: Blijft een hot gebied met hoge salarissen
  • Web Development: Django en Flask blijven populair
  • DevOps en Automation: Python wordt veel gebruikt voor automation
  • Remote Work: Meer mogelijkheden voor remote Python jobs

1. Bouw een Sterke Skill Foundation

Core Python Skills

Zorg ervoor dat je deze fundamentele concepten beheerst:

  • Object-Oriented Programming (OOP)
  • Error handling en debugging
  • File handling en data structures
  • Regular expressions
  • Testing (unittest, pytest)

Specialisatie Gebieden

Kies een specialisatie op basis van je interesses:

Web Development

  • Django / Flask
  • REST APIs
  • Database ORM
  • Frontend basics (HTML/CSS/JS)

Data Science

  • Pandas, NumPy
  • Matplotlib, Seaborn
  • Scikit-learn
  • Jupyter Notebooks

AI/Machine Learning

  • TensorFlow, PyTorch
  • Deep Learning
  • Computer Vision
  • Natural Language Processing

DevOps/Automation

  • Ansible, Fabric
  • Docker, Kubernetes
  • CI/CD pipelines
  • Cloud platforms (AWS, Azure)

2. Bouw een Indrukwekkend Portfolio

Project Ideeën per Specialisatie

Web Development Portfolio

# E-commerce website met Django
- User authentication
- Product catalog
- Shopping cart
- Payment integration
- Admin dashboard

# REST API met Flask
- User management
- CRUD operations
- JWT authentication
- API documentation
- Unit tests

Data Science Portfolio

# COVID-19 Data Analysis
- Data cleaning en preprocessing
- Exploratory Data Analysis
- Time series analysis
- Visualisaties met Matplotlib/Seaborn
- Predictive modeling

# Customer Segmentation Project
- RFM analysis
- Clustering algorithms
- Interactive dashboards
- Business insights en recommendations

Machine Learning Portfolio

# Image Classification Project
- CNN met TensorFlow/Keras
- Data augmentation
- Transfer learning
- Model deployment
- Web interface

# NLP Sentiment Analysis
- Text preprocessing
- Feature extraction
- Model training en evaluation
- Real-time prediction API

Portfolio Best Practices

  • GitHub: Gebruik een professionele GitHub profile
  • README: Schrijf duidelijke documentatie voor elk project
  • Code Quality: Volg PEP 8 en gebruik comments
  • Tests: Voeg unit tests toe aan je projecten
  • Deployment: Deploy je projecten naar Heroku, AWS, of Vercel

3. Versterk je Online Presence

LinkedIn Optimalisatie

  • Professionele profielfoto
  • Keyword-rijke headline
  • Gedetailleerde samenvatting met Python vaardigheden
  • Showcase je projecten en certificaten
  • Regelmatig posten over Python topics

Tech Blog Starten

Schrijf over je Python journey:

  • Tutorial posts over Python concepten
  • Project walkthroughs
  • Industry trends en analyses
  • Problem-solving experiences

4. Netwerken en Community Building

Online Communities

  • Stack Overflow: Help anderen en bouw reputatie op
  • Reddit: Actief in r/Python, r/learnpython
  • Discord/Slack: Join Python developer communities
  • Twitter: Volg Python influencers en deel je werk

Offline Networking

  • Python meetups en conferences
  • Tech meetups in je stad
  • Hackathons en coding competitions
  • University events en workshops

5. Certificering en Continuous Learning

Waardevolle Certificaten

  • Python Institute: PCAP, PCPP certificaten
  • Google: Google Data Analytics Certificate
  • AWS: AWS Certified Developer
  • Microsoft: Azure Data Scientist Associate
  • Coursera/edX: Specialization certificates

Continuous Learning Plan

# Maandelijks learning schedule
Week 1: Nieuwe Python library leren
Week 2: Open source project contributie
Week 3: Technical article schrijven
Week 4: Personal project werken

# Jaarlijkse doelen
- 2 nieuwe specialisatie skills
- 5 portfolio projecten
- 1 conference/meetup speech
- 10 blog posts

6. Job Search Strategie

CV Optimalisatie

Python-specific CV tips:

  • List Python frameworks and libraries
  • Quantify je achievements (performance improvements, etc.)
  • Include links naar GitHub en portfolio
  • Tailor CV voor elke job application
  • Use keywords from job descriptions

Interview Voorbereiding

Bereid je voor op deze Python interview topics:

Technical Questions

# Coding challenges
- Data structures en algorithms
- Python-specific syntaxp
- Object-oriented design
- Database queries
- System design (for senior roles)

# Behavioral questions
- Project challenges je hebt opgelost
- Team collaboration experiences
- Learning from failures
- Technical decision making

Portfolio Presentation

  • Prepare 5-minute project demos
  • Explain technical decisions
  • Discuss challenges en solutions
  • Show impact en results

7. Salary Negotiation Tips

Research Market Rates

Nederlandse Python salary ranges (2025):

  • Junior (0-2 jaar): €35,000 - €50,000
  • Mid-level (2-5 jaar): €50,000 - €70,000
  • Senior (5+ jaar): €70,000 - €95,000
  • Lead/Architect: €90,000 - €120,000+

Negotiation Strategy

  • Research company en industry standards
  • Prepare your value proposition
  • Consider total compensation package
  • Be ready to walk away
  • Negotiate more than just salary

8. Future-Proofing je Carrière

Emerging Trends om te Volgen

  • AI/ML Integration: AI in traditional applications
  • Edge Computing: Python op edge devices
  • Quantum Computing: Python quantum libraries
  • Blockchain: Python in blockchain development
  • IoT: Python voor IoT applications

Soft Skills Development

  • Communication en presentation skills
  • Project management basics
  • Business acumen
  • Leadership en mentoring
  • Cross-functional collaboration

Action Plan: Jouw Volgende Stappen

30-60-90 Day Plan

Eerste 30 Dagen:

  • Complete skill assessment
  • Set up professional GitHub profile
  • Start eerste portfolio project
  • Optimize LinkedIn profile
  • Join 2-3 Python communities

60 Dagen:

  • Complete 2 portfolio projecten
  • Write eerste technical blog post
  • Attend 1 meetup of conference
  • Start certification study
  • Begin job market research

90 Dagen:

  • Have 3-4 strong portfolio projects
  • Complete relevant certification
  • Start active job applications
  • Have professional references ready
  • Prepare voor technical interviews

Conclusie

Een succesvolle Python carrière in 2025 vereist meer dan alleen coding skills. Door een combinatie van technische expertise, sterke portfolio, networking, en continuous learning kun je je onderscheiden op de job market.

Remember: carrière ontwikkeling is een marathon, geen sprint. Focus op consistent progress en blijf curious about nieuwe technologies en trends.

Start vandaag nog met het implementeren van deze tips. Kies 2-3 areas waar je je op wilt focussen en zet concrete stappen.

Heb je hulp nodig bij het ontwikkelen van je Python skills? Check onze Python cursussen voor gestructureerde training en career guidance.